Show HN: Chroma Cloud – serverless search database for AI
Chroma Cloud — серверлес-база поиска с открытым исходным кодом: быстро, дёшево, масштабируемо, надёжно.
Возможности
- Векторный, полнотекстовый и мета-поиск
- Форк коллекций
- Скоро: автоматическая синхронизация данных
Производительность
- Низкая латентность, высокий QPS
- Линейное масштабирование данных
- Хранение в объектном хранилище
DevEx
- Оплата по факту использования
- Веб-дашборд, CLI, локальная разработка
- Интеграция в CI/CD
Как начать
pip install chromadb
import chromadb
client = chromadb.CloudClient()
collection = client.get_or_create_collection("my_docs")
collection.add(
documents=["Hello, world!", "Chroma is cool"],
metadatas=[{"src": "demo"}, {"src": "demo"}],
ids=["d1", "d2"]
)
print(collection.query(query_texts=["hello"], n_results=1))